Welcome to the Pinebell reminders team! Our nightly job texts patients about upcoming clinic appointments via the Chimeline gateway. It runs at 18:00 local, pulls tomorrow's schedule, and retries failed sends twice. To run it locally you'll need access to the staging gateway — grab the config from the team share, then use this key.

service key, tahaf-bahip: zpat11_0v3qxgjRy7n

Heads-up, future maintainers: we changed several defaults on the Tallyhop metrics-aggregation sidecar after the spring load tests. The flush interval is shorter, the in-memory buffer is bigger, and cardinality limits are now enforced by default instead of just logged. If a downstream dashboard suddenly looks 'smoother,' that's the aggregation window, not a bug. Old configs still work, but anything unset picks up the new defaults on restart, so don't be surprised. For the record, the new defaults are these.

deployment values, hadup-yajog:
[holion]
team = silwyn
access_code = ac_eb6e99
host = holion.novacio.internal
port = 5672
owner = kasok.sorion
peer = sorvan.kelvinet.local

**Q: Why did my request get a 429 from the Tollgate gateway?**

Tollgate enforces per-service token buckets: 200 requests/minute default, bursts up to 50. Limits are keyed on the calling service identity, not IP. If you're reviewing code that retries on 429, check it honors the Retry-After header and backs off exponentially — hammering the gateway triggers a temporary ban. Custom limits require a quota entry in the gateway config repo, approved by the platform team. For quota increases or disputes, email the gateway owners at the address below.

escalation mailbox, fahaf-bajep: druael@lumiccorp.internal

Finance Review Summary — Ostrevane Holdings

Board members, the short version: we're hedging roughly 70% of forecast exposure to the Kellandic mark through twelve-month forwards. Yes, that's more aggressive than last year, but volatility after the Brindle Accord has been brutal and our margins on the Averlane contracts can't absorb a 6% swing. Cost of the programme lands well under our stress-case losses. Treasury executes next week. The thinking ties directly into the plan stated below.

board note of yagug-taweg: Only 34 of the 546 pilot accounts renewed Norael, so a churn review is set for April 24. Zorvanox Freight is in early talks to buy Oliwynox Works for about $200.7 million.